vue-socket.io跨域问题有效解决方法


Posted in Javascript onFebruary 11, 2020

网友问题:

使用了vue-cli这个脚手架工具。在开发环境中如何配置跨域这个我懂。但是使用npm run build后,里面所有的ajax的跨域请求url都变成了根目录。
这样该如何解决部署的跨域问题?

报错信息:

Access to XMLHttpRequest at 'http://192.168.37.130:5050/socket.io/?EIO=3&transport=polling&t=N0oqNsW' from origin 'http://localhost:8080' has been blocked by CORS policy: No 'Access-Control-Allow-Origin' header is present on the requested resource.

vue-socketio.js?70bb:8 GET http://192.168.37.130:5050/socket.io/?EIO=3&transport=polling&t=N0oqNsW net::ERR_FAILED

解决办法:

//vue.config.js

module.exports = {
 devServer: {
 proxy: {
  '/socket.io': {
   target: 'http://192.168.37.130:5050',
   ws: true,
   changeOrigin: true
  },
  'sockjs-node': {
   target: 'http://192.168.37.130:5050',
   ws: false,
   changeOrigin: true
  },
 }

 }
}

以上就是三水点靠木小编整理的相关知识点,希望能够帮助到大家。

Javascript 相关文章推荐
JS的反射问题
Apr 07 Javascript
jQuery对表单的操作代码集合
Apr 06 Javascript
javascript 学习笔记(八)javascript对象
Apr 12 Javascript
js重写alert控件(适合学习js的新手朋友)
Aug 24 Javascript
javascript判断复选框是否选中的方法
Oct 16 Javascript
JS 拼凑字符串的简单实例
Sep 02 Javascript
详解jQuery插件开发方式
Nov 22 Javascript
Bootstrap表单控件使用方法详解
Jan 11 Javascript
自适应布局meta标签中viewport、content、width、initial-scale、minimum-scale、maximum-scale总结
Aug 18 Javascript
js实现可以点击收缩或张开的悬浮窗
Sep 18 Javascript
node 版本切换的实现
Feb 02 Javascript
vue中解决拖拽改变存在iframe的div大小时卡顿问题
Jul 22 Javascript
Vue开发中遇到的跨域问题及解决方法
Feb 11 #Javascript
Vue data的数据响应式到底是如何实现的
Feb 11 #Javascript
JS实现TITLE悬停长久显示效果完整示例
Feb 11 #Javascript
vue.config.js中配置Vue的路径别名的方法
Feb 11 #Javascript
vue-resourc发起异步请求的方法
Feb 11 #Javascript
js实现圆形显示鼠标单击位置
Feb 11 #Javascript
JavaScript实现省份城市的三级联动
Feb 11 #Javascript
You might like
php MYSQL 数据备份类
2009/06/19 PHP
PHP合并两个数组的两种方式的异同
2012/09/14 PHP
php模板函数 正则实现代码
2012/10/15 PHP
php实现只保留mysql中最新1000条记录
2015/06/18 PHP
PHP实现的最大正向匹配算法示例
2017/12/19 PHP
js 获取子节点函数 (兼容FF与IE)
2010/04/18 Javascript
对象无length属性时IE6/IE7中无法将其转换成伪数组(ArrayLike)
2011/07/31 Javascript
jQuery代码优化 事件委托篇
2011/11/01 Javascript
JavaScript面向对象知识串结(读JavaScript高级程序设计(第三版))
2012/07/17 Javascript
jQuery实现等比例缩放大图片让大图片自适应页面布局
2013/10/16 Javascript
JavaScript函数详解
2014/11/17 Javascript
jQuery使用hide方法隐藏页面上指定元素的方法
2015/03/30 Javascript
javascript获取select值的方法分析
2015/07/02 Javascript
Javascript获取随机数的实现方法
2016/06/22 Javascript
Bootstrap Table使用整理(四)之工具栏
2017/06/09 Javascript
js使用html2canvas实现屏幕截取的示例代码
2017/08/28 Javascript
微信小程序promsie.all和promise顺序执行
2017/10/27 Javascript
Vue2.0用户权限控制解决方案的示例
2018/02/10 Javascript
Redux实现组合计数器的示例代码
2018/07/04 Javascript
Flutter部件内部状态管理小结之实现Vue的v-model功能
2019/06/11 Javascript
Vue.js递归组件实现组织架构树和选人功能案例分析
2019/07/03 Javascript
[54:17]DOTA2-DPC中国联赛定级赛 RNG vs iG BO3第二场 1月10日
2021/03/11 DOTA
python基础教程之基本数据类型和变量声明介绍
2014/08/29 Python
分析在Python中何种情况下需要使用断言
2015/04/01 Python
Python语言描述KNN算法与Kd树
2017/12/13 Python
Python3 实现文件批量重命名示例代码
2019/06/03 Python
利用Python实现Shp格式向GeoJSON的转换方法
2019/07/09 Python
世界领先的26岁以下学生和青少年旅行预订网站:StudentUniverse
2018/07/01 全球购物
Chemist Warehouse中文网:澳洲连锁大药房
2021/02/05 全球购物
如果Session Bean得Remove方法一直都不被调用会怎么样
2012/07/14 面试题
计算机应用专业推荐信
2013/11/13 职场文书
高校十八大报告感想
2014/01/27 职场文书
十八届三中全会报告学习材料
2014/02/17 职场文书
爱情保证书大全
2014/04/29 职场文书
利用html+css实现菜单栏缓慢下拉效果的示例代码
2021/03/30 HTML / CSS
零基础学java之循环语句的使用
2022/04/10 Java/Android